    You have bigger problems now that I got to see your Bill properly.

    Since you said your bike is the first version meaning its Carburetted with Drum brake at the rear:

    In the bill dated: 8-12-2018

    1. Why was Rear Brake Caliper Assembly OverHaul done? Your bike doesnt have a Rear Brake Caliper. Its a DRUM BRAKE.
    2. What was the "Drive Chain" job that costed 72INR? You were ALREADY charged for Chain Cleaning and Lubing.
    3. Why did they charge you for Clutch Lever Assembly? I suspect they did this just for replacing the Lever which is malpractice. So you got charged 126+37.71+Tax unnecessarily. The cost of the lever itself is just 38INR, they robbed you for an additional 126INR
    4. What was the Rear Brake shoe and/or spring Job that costed you 90INR? Cleaning the drum and the brake shoes are part of general service. Did you get something replaced?
    5. You have 3 "OTHER" jobs listed in there. 2 of them have the same code but different costs (DB9999 - 80INR and 100INR). The 3rd job with code LG9999 costs 250INR. What are these OTHER jobs? Did you verify?

    In the bill dated: 2-3-2019

    1. They once again charged you for Rear Brake Caliper Assembly, Drive Chain and "OTHER"
    2. Theres a Job done for Carb Assembly, I am assuming Carb Cleaning was done? Verify this for me
    3. What the Heck was done in the Clutch Overhaul(All Parts)? Was any part replaced because I dont see any Clutch parts mentioned in that bill?


    The guidelines are CLEAR for SVCs. They cannot replace or change any part in your bike without your authorization.

            does idle rpm effect the fuel efficiency of the bike?

            Comment


            • Re: Suzuki Gixxer 155

              Originally posted by Om1234 View Post
              does idle rpm effect the fuel efficiency of the bike?
              Yes. Higher the RPM, more will be the fuel consumed. You want to keep it between 1250 to 1500. It's hard to see the exact reading on a digital console in all. Using the choke in idle brings it to 3.5k RPM.
